anyways been a while with updates as just been enjoying it on track, with the new dyno put in to his garage was able to adjust the map on it after starting it from the bottom up to get rid of the ava map,
sent me this pic this afternoon

at 440bhp + 430lbft torque the 205 strips 4th gear on the dyno 
car is still running a standard 306 diesel box , new box will be in it tomorrow for knockhill on sunday should be fun!
